Sha256: ccc219c786175ec7e7a0b4a9e681b24c3c42ea1c4cfb01985788badc64f2815c

Contents?: true

Size: 384 Bytes

Versions: 7

Compression:

Stored size: 384 Bytes

Contents

module Woopy

  DEFAULT_SITE_BASE = "https://api.woople.com/services/v1/"

  class Client
    def initialize(options)
      @token = options[:token]
      Resource.headers['X-WoopleToken'] = @token
      Resource.site = options[:site] || DEFAULT_SITE_BASE
    end

    def verify
      Resource.connection.get(Resource.prefix + 'verify', Resource.headers).success?
    end

  end
end

Version data entries

7 entries across 7 versions & 1 rubygems

Version Path
woopy-0.3.2 lib/woopy/client.rb
woopy-0.3.1 lib/woopy/client.rb
woopy-0.3.0 lib/woopy/client.rb
woopy-0.2.2 lib/woopy/client.rb
woopy-0.2.1 lib/woopy/client.rb
woopy-0.2.0 lib/woopy/client.rb
woopy-0.1.8 lib/woopy/client.rb